
Pole fitness has become one of the fastest-growing workout trends worldwide, and for good reason. This empowering form of exercise combines strength training, cardio, and flexibility, all while boosting confidence and promoting self-expression. If you’re considering trying pole fitness, here are the top benefits that make it a must-add to your fitness routine.
1. Full-Body Workout
Pole fitness engages every muscle group in your body. From your core and upper body to your legs and back, each move requires strength and coordination, making it a highly effective full-body workout.
2. Improved Flexibility
Many pole routines incorporate stretches and movements that increase flexibility over time. This not only enhances your pole skills but also improves overall body mobility and reduces the risk of injury.
3. Increased Strength
Pole fitness challenges your strength with moves like climbs, spins, and holds. Regular practice builds muscle in your arms, shoulders, core, and legs, helping you achieve a toned and strong physique.
4. Boosted Confidence
Mastering new pole tricks gives a sense of accomplishment that translates into everyday life. Pole fitness encourages body positivity, self-love, and confidence, making you feel empowered both in and out of the studio.
5. Cardio and Endurance
Pole dancing isn’t just about strength—it also gets your heart rate up. Fast-paced routines improve cardiovascular health, stamina, and endurance, giving you a full cardio workout while having fun.
6. Stress Relief
The combination of physical activity and creative expression in pole fitness helps reduce stress and improve mental health. It provides an outlet to release tension, clear your mind, and focus on yourself.
7. Community and Support
Pole fitness studios often foster a supportive and inclusive community. You'll meet like-minded individuals who encourage and motivate each other, making your fitness journey enjoyable and fulfilling.
8. Weight Loss and Toning
Pole fitness burns calories while building lean muscle, aiding in weight loss and body toning. The dynamic movements keep your body active and engaged throughout the session.
9. Enhanced Coordination and Balance
Performing spins and inversions requires balance and coordination. Over time, pole fitness improves your body awareness and control, which benefits other areas of your life.
10. Fun and Exciting Workouts
Let’s face it—traditional gym workouts can get boring. Pole fitness offers a unique and exciting way to stay fit, making you look forward to every session.
